Hi folks just reinstalled opensuse 10.3 64bit after windows annoyed me once more lol, noticed a few changes which are good, the trouble I am having is when I try to change the resolution from 800x600 to 1024x768 in sax2 after running sax2 -r, and reboot it stays the same? I did the 1 click install of the nvidia drivers the splash screen appears, I seem to have 3d accel, if I do a right click (yea I know WINDOWS nerd) to change the resolution in the display box it says "your x server is using the randr extension at version 1.2 or greater which doesn't have any configuration yet" this has me completely confoosed! Any one else get this? Thanks in advance for any help I would just like to be able to see c*** in my browser without having to scroll everything

use your nvidia x server settings launcher from the menu

or try using yast - hardware - graphics/monitor
